Pat Spain is used to doing things that he acknowledges are not normal - such as lying in a pit of 200,000 snakes or having a pygmy village take excessive interest in his bathroom habits. /Sea Serpents: On the Hunt in British Columbia/ chronicles the coolest thing this host of multiple wildlife-adventure TV series has done yet - traveling 1,000 feet underwater in a three-man sub. Follow Spain, and the National Geographic film crew that went with him, as he sets sail on a commercial fishing boat with a dozen angry men; plays a dangerous, absolutely bonkers sport; almost falls off a mountain while drunkenly hiking; and then some. Spain puts his marine biology degree to good use by getting drunk off the fumes of a pickled specimen of the largest bony fish on Earth, all in an effort to track down the truth behind stories of a giant Canadian sea serpent. The answer to the mystery probably isn' t what you' re thinking.
Pat Spain is a wildlife biologist, cryptozoologist, biotech expert, TV presenter, key-note speaker, author, and cancer survivor with a passion for adventure. His latest adventure TV series, Legend Hunter - 7 x 60min episodes - aired on Travel Channel in 2019 with 5-10 million viewers per week. He lives in North Andover, Massachusetts.
